All-electronic generation of 880 fs, 3.5 V shockwaves and their application to a 3 THz free-space signal generation system

We report the first subpicosecond shockwaves ever generated and measured by entirely electronic means. These shockwaves have 880 fs fall times with 3.5 V amplitudes. This was accomplished at T=77 K with a monolithic nonlinear transmission line and diode sampling bridge fabricated on GaAs. We have used these circuits with integrated antennas to generate freely propagating pulses and have detected measurable radiation beyond 3 THz.
